Powersa wrote:G1 Astrotrain...my first Transformer when I was a kid. I wish a reissue would have that anime like purple grey color in bot mode. Sadly, no.
There is the ehobby 'catalogue colours' version, but good luck finding one and expect to pay a serious price for it.
Back on the topic of the Club Astrotrain though, I managed to grab one from ebay a while ago for a ridiculously good price. Nice representation of the character, great colours (even the yellow works somehow) and overall an improvement on the original Armada releases plus given Astrotrain's role as a transport then this toy towering over the Armada deluxes doesn't hurt at all. The large moulded faction symbol down the back of the robot mode/uperside of the shuttle mould might be a little offputting to some and if Hasbro had ever done a Nemesis version of the full sized Armada Prime rather than just the deluxe then that would add some to the play value, but overall recommended. If you only want one version of the mould then Astrotrain wins out over either version of Jetfire.

shortround wrote:if you already own armada jetfire then it isn't worth the money since it is just a repaint of him. But if you don't and you like armada jetfire then by all means go for it.
Not quite.
Astrotrain has an entirely new head. He also comes with exclusive mini-con repaints from the Giant Planet team.
Astrotrain is totally worth it. He's a very imposing figure and wears the design better than A-Jetfire.
